Associate Professor / Senior Lecturer

Rhodes University – Department of Secondary and Post‑School Education – Makhanda, Eastern Cape – Permanent post.

Overview

The Department invites suitably qualified candidates to join their team. Preference will be given to applicants who meet the criteria for the post at the level of Associate Professor.

Main Objectives

All academics are responsible for the dissemination of knowledge (teaching and learning), creation of knowledge (research), community engagement and professional involvement beyond the university. Academics are expected to assume some administrative, management and/or leadership duties at the departmental, Faculty and/or University level.

Professors and Associate Professors are to provide academic leadership in teaching and learning, research, professional involvement and community engagement, and contribute towards the institution's governance.

Job Requirements – Associate Professor
  • PhD in Science Education is required.
  • Experience teaching Science Education and at least one other STEM discipline (preferably ICT/EdTech) is required.
  • Extensive teaching experience at post‑school level is required; school level experience is an advantage.
  • Research supervision experience of Science Education Masters and PhD degrees (to completion) is required; supervision of ICT in Education or other Technology Education is an advantage.
  • A national and emerging international profile in Science Education is required; integrated STEM focus is an advantage.
  • A track record of appropriate administration, management and/or leadership roles is required.
Job Requirements – Senior Lecturer
  • PhD in Science Education is required.
  • Experience teaching Science Education and at least one other STEM discipline (preferably ICT/EdTech) is required.
  • Teaching experience at post‑school level is required; school level experience is an advantage.
  • Research supervision experience of at least Science Education Masters degrees (to completion) is required; supervision of ICT in Education or other Technology Education is an advantage.
  • An emerging national profile in Science Education is required; integrated STEM focus is an advantage.
  • A track record of appropriate administration, management and/or leadership roles is required.

Remuneration

Associate Professor
Basic Pensionable Salary per annum: R987 607
Cost to Company per annum (approximately): R1 270 054

Senior Lecturer
Basic Pensionable Salary per annum: R826 322
Cost to Company per annum (approximately): R1 069 564
